Oxford leads the way in electric vehicle charging points

Oxford is proposed as a “centre of excellence” for its high density of electrical vehicles charging points. It has 64 across the city and surrounding area creating one of the highest densities of EV chargers anywhere in Europe.

Chargemaster Plc, lunched its POLAR network of charging points in Oxford and, in conjunction with Hertz On Demand, there is an electric car sharing club to help attract the everyday use of ultra-low carbon vehicles.

Ten electric Nissan LEAFs are available to book any day online from www.hertzlondemand.co.uk for rental by the hour, day or week and will be situated in university campuses, street locations, local car parks, major employers’ car parks and other strategic locations across the city and surrounding areas.

There are plans to install a further 50 or more charging points in Oxford over the next 12 months including a number of rapid charging units which do the job in around 20 minutes!

A further 100 charging points are available within 40 minutes’ drive from Oxford and all these points will be accessible to Oxford EV motorists at such locations as Silverstone race circuit, the Oxford Belfry hotel, Cheltenham and Warwick race courses and regional shopping centres, like Milton Keynes and Bicester village.

The people of Oxford will have access to one charging post per 2500 residents, overtaking the likes of Amsterdam and Paris to claim the title of the electric vehicle capital of Europe.

In the next 18 months it is predicted that 29 new models of plug-in cars and light vans will be launched in the UK market by manufacturers including BMW, Volvo, Nissan, Renault, Ford and Vauxhall. It is widely expected that up to one car in ten sold in the UK by 2020 will be electric or plug in hybrid.

Oxford is part of a motoring revolution which has seen more than 5,000 charging points in put in place across the country, thanks to significant government investment and forward-looking companies like Chargemaster and Hertz.
